Where does the vacuum go in a Ford E series?

There’s a black plastic vacuum tube from the intake that runs along the top of the engine on the right side. There is a Check Valve a Tee, and a vacuum reservoir. One end of the tee goes to the reservoir and the other through a grommet through the firewall to your AC controls.

Why is my vacuum line not working on my Ford E450?

If your ac defaults to defrost, the most likely problem is the check valve or vacuum tank. If your lucky, a loose vacuum line. Ford buried the valve and tank under the heater and battery box. Ford says you have to remove the heater box to get at the tank and valve.

What causes an AC compressor to not engage?

If the clutch doesn’t engage, the problem could be a blown fuse, an open in the wire to the clutch coil, a bad clutch coil, a poor ground, or a low pressure lockout. AC compressor clutches receive power in a number of ways. They can activate through a relay that’s energized directly by a proper condition of the low and high pressure switches.

What causes the idle speed to go up or down?

The idle air control valve is programmed to regulate and maintain the engine idle speed at a constant rate. If the valve fails or has any issues it can cause the idle speed to be thrown off. This may result in an unusually high or low idle speed, or in some cases a surging idle speed that repeatedly climbs and falls. 2. Check Engine Light comes on
